Wat is een Netstat?
Netstat, onofficieel kort voor netwerkstatistieken, is een computerprogramma dat wordt gebruikt voor netwerkbewaking en diagnostische doeleinden. Het kan actieve netwerkverbindingen detecteren en weergeven of poorten op een computer openen, waardoor het een handig hulpmiddel is voor zowel gemiddelde gebruikers als netwerkbeheerders. Sommige mogelijke toepassingen voor het programma zijn onder meer het diagnosticeren van netwerkproblemen en het inspecteren van een computer op Trojaanse paarden of spyware. Het is inbegrepen bij of beschikbaar voor vrijwel elk groot besturingssysteem voornamelijk als een opdrachtregelprogramma, hoewel er ook grafische interfaces bestaan.
Over het algemeen zijn de intieme details van de netwerkverbindingen van een computer niet zichtbaar. De meeste gebruikers zijn tevreden om te zien of hun computer is aangesloten op een netwerk en in staat is om gegevens uit te wisselen via dat netwerk. Er zijn echter momenten waarop het nuttig of noodzakelijk is om dieper te graven en te kijken wat een computer achter de schermen doet. Netstat is een softwareprogramma waarmee gebruikers dit kunnen doen door een groot aantal netwerkinformatie weer te geven.
Netstat werkt door het controleren en detecteren van netwerkverbindingen tussen de computer van een gebruiker en andere machines op een lokaal netwerk of internet. Het is veelzijdig genoeg om onderscheid te maken tussen meerdere netwerkprotocollen en kan ook routeringsinformatie weergeven die laat zien hoe een computer verbinding maakt met een bepaalde netwerklocatie. Het programma kan ook detecteren op welke poorten, indien aanwezig, een computer luistert naar inkomende verbindingen.
Er zijn een aantal redenen waarom een gebruiker zijn netwerkactiviteit met behulp van netstat wil inspecteren. Het programma kan worden gebruikt om netwerkproblemen te zoeken of te diagnosticeren, omdat het zowel open verbindingen als het aantal fouten kan weergeven die zijn opgetreden bij het proberen een externe server te bereiken. Het kan ook worden gebruikt om te zoeken naar malware of spyware; onverklaarbare netwerkverbindingen op een computer met weinig of geen open programma's kunnen worden veroorzaakt door kwaadaardige software die zonder medeweten van de gebruiker handelt. Open poorten kunnen ook een indicatie zijn van een Trojan die wacht op instructies van externe systemen.
Een van de factoren die bijdraagt aan de populariteit van netstat is de opname in vrijwel alle moderne besturingssystemen, van Microsoft® Windows® tot Linux en Unix-achtige besturingssystemen. Het is ontworpen als een opdrachtregelprogramma, wat betekent dat een gebruiker opdrachten in een terminal of opdrachtprompt moet typen. Gebruikers die niet bekend zijn met een opdrachtregelinterface, kunnen de handleiding of het helpbestand raadplegen door "netstat /?" Te typen op Windows® of "man netstat" op andere platforms. Er bestaan ook verschillende programma's die een grafische interface voor netstat bieden en die aantrekkelijker kunnen zijn voor mensen met weinig of geen opdrachtregelervaring.